diff --git a/drivers/clocksource/efi.c b/drivers/clocksource/efi.c
new file mode 100644
index 000000000..df65dd86c
--- /dev/null
+++ b/drivers/clocksource/efi.c
@@ -0,0 +1,110 @@
+/*
+ * Copyright (C) 2012 Jean-Christophe PLAGNIOL-VILLARD <plag...@jcrosoft.com>
+ *
+ * Under GPL v2
+ */
+#include <common.h>
+#include <init.h>
+#include <driver.h>
+#include <clock.h>
+#include <efi.h>
+#include <efi/efi.h>
+#include <efi/efi-device.h>
+#include <linux/err.h>
+
+static uint64_t ticks = 1;
+static void *efi_cs_evt;
+
+static uint64_t efi_cs_read(void)
+{
+       return ticks;
+}
+
+static void efi_cs_inc(void *event, void *ctx)
+{
+       ticks++;
+}
+
+/* count ticks during a 1dms */
+static uint64_t ticks_freq(void)
+{
+       uint64_t ticks_start, ticks_end;
+
+       ticks_start = ticks;
+       BS->stall(1000);
+       ticks_end = ticks;
+
+       return (ticks_end - ticks_start) * 1000;
+}
+
+/* count ticks during a 20ms delay as on qemu x86_64 the max is 100Hz */
+static uint64_t ticks_freq_x86(void)
+{
+       uint64_t ticks_start, ticks_end;
+
+       ticks_start = ticks;
+       BS->stall(20 * 1000);
+       ticks_end = ticks;
+
+       return (ticks_end - ticks_start) * 50;
+}
+
+static int efi_cs_init(struct clocksource *cs)
+{
+       efi_status_t efiret;
+       uint64_t freq;
+
+       efiret = BS->create_event(EFI_EVT_TIMER | EFI_EVT_NOTIFY_SIGNAL,
+                       EFI_TPL_CALLBACK, efi_cs_inc, NULL, &efi_cs_evt);
+
+       if (EFI_ERROR(efiret))
+               return -efi_errno(efiret);
+
+       efiret = BS->set_timer(efi_cs_evt, EFI_TIMER_PERIODIC, 10);
+       if (EFI_ERROR(efiret)) {
+               BS->close_event(efi_cs_evt);
+               return -efi_errno(efiret);
+       }
+
+       freq = 1000 * 1000;
+       if (ticks_freq() < 800 * 1000) {
+               uint64_t nb_100ns;
+
+               freq = ticks_freq_x86();
+               nb_100ns = 10 * 1000 * 1000 / freq;
+               pr_warn("EFI Event timer too slow freq = %llu Hz\n", freq);
+               efiret = BS->set_timer(efi_cs_evt, EFI_TIMER_PERIODIC, 
nb_100ns);
+               if (EFI_ERROR(efiret)) {
+                       BS->close_event(efi_cs_evt);
+                       return -efi_errno(efiret);
+               }
+       }
+
+       cs->mult = clocksource_hz2mult(freq, cs->shift);
+
+       return 0;
+}
+
+static struct clocksource efi_cs = {
+       .read   = efi_cs_read,
+       .mask   = CLOCKSOURCE_MASK(64),
+       .shift  = 0,
+       .init   = efi_cs_init,
+};
+
+static int efi_cs_probe(struct device_d *dev)
+{
+       return init_clock(&efi_cs);
+}
+
+static struct driver_d efi_cs_driver = {
+       .name = "efi-cs",
+       .probe = efi_cs_probe,
+};
+
+static int efi_cs_initcall(void)
+{
+       return platform_driver_register(&efi_cs_driver);
+}
+/* for efi the time must be init at core initcall level */
+late_initcall(efi_cs_initcall);
